‘A nightmare come true’: Palestinians flee again after Israel’s attacks on Gaza

Thousands displaced once more as wave of airstrikes ends ceasefire, killing hundreds and raising new fears about aidMiddle East crisis – live updatesThousands of Palestinians were on the move in Gaza on Tuesday, after a wave of Israeli airstrikes signalled the end of almost two months of calm in the devastated territory. Many were newly bereaved, and most had been displaced many times.Like others in Gaza, Ghaitam, a 19-year-old from a village near the southern city of Khan Younis, said he was woken at about 2am by the sounds of warplanes, explosions and screaming. “It was a nightmare that came true,” he said. Following Israeli airstrikes ending a two-month lull, thousands of Palestinians are fleeing their homes in Gaza. Strikes targeted alleged Hamas and Islamic Jihad sites, causing numerous casualties, including women and children. Humanitarian efforts are strained as Israel has blocked aid, potentially leading to a severe crisis within weeks due to dwindling supplies. Israel accuses Hamas of misusing aid for terrorism. During the previous ceasefire, significant aid entered Gaza, and Hamas maintained order, while hostages were exchanged for Palestinian prisoners.
